Synopsis

After being thrown out of her home, a young woman decides to disguise herself as a man to survive the ruthless Wild West.

Celluloid Cowboy Driven to despair by the summer offerings on TV, I thought I had run out of options one night until I came across this gem on the Independent Film Channel. It's one of those films I probably wouldn't have walked around the block to see when (if?) it was in release. Don't listen to the nay-sayers, everything works in this movie. It reminded me a little of McCabe and Mrs. Miller in it's presentation and pace. Just sit back, power down, and enjoy.
janiceflux i had never heard of this film, and after seeing it wish i hadn't come across it in the video store. the only believable performance was by the always excellent ian mckellan, who breathed life into the woman-hating character he was portraying, although i kept wondering what he was doing in this movie. the lead actress delivered all of her lines in a loud, monotone, stilted voice, reminiscent of junior high school drama class. i had to leave before it was over, but the friend i was with admitted that it got better once you accepted how bad it was and let it wash over you. i never bothered watching the end, her synopsis was probably more entertaining.
